Tout lireTheir town always had two proms, one for the whites and one for the blacks. When both proms wanted the same DJ, Brianna McCallister suggested combining the proms, which would also mean more money for decorations. However, her idea shook the town up, especially after a white stude... Tout lireTheir town always had two proms, one for the whites and one for the blacks. When both proms wanted the same DJ, Brianna McCallister suggested combining the proms, which would also mean more money for decorations. However, her idea shook the town up, especially after a white student was let off for the same offense that a black student was suspended for. Can the town o... Tout lire

    Valiant

    Ernest R. Dickerson, best known as Spike Lee's #1 cinematographer, has had a spotty track record as far as being a director, making his directorial debut in 1992 with the gritty and ultra-bloody crime drama "Juice." But here, he moves into lighter, still turbulent waters. He guides young Raven-Symone (in a nice turnaround from her usual comedy stuff) as a crusading teenager out to integrate her school's two separate proms. She does so with the help of her friends and a reporter from New Orleans, played by Aisha Tyler, who went to the school where this is happening. I slightly remember the case of this prom from four years ago and it is very disturbing to even think that racism is still that blatant in this country. I think it currently runs against the liberal ideology of things getting better through time, so what is better? Dickerson's cinematography makes the whole thing look pleasant, though the same can't be said for the critical subject matter. Raven-Symone does some excellent work here in giving her character many dimensions and it becomes clear that she is fighting a tough uphill battle against years of tradition, and the scars of her battle become clearly evident. The rest of the cast is good too, though the only thing that wears it down is some overt preaching and the feeling that it is just above average Lifetime Channel fan fare. But it is still a valiant effort that shouldn't be missed nor should it be overlooked by the overall movie-going public.

    Pooly plotted, unbelievable and inconsistent characters

    There are two problems with this film. First it focuses on one student Brianna McCallister, almost exclusively devotes far too much to the reporter. We get to know a good deal more about the reporters father than any student other than Brianna. Something like this could not happen without the students sticking together and this is not shown beyond the most superficial level.

    Secondly, none of the characters are written to be remotely consistent.

    The result is a series of episodes that gives little feel for how a group of students might succeed in integrating their prom. There is a good story in the real events that this film is based on - this is not it.

    Not consistent

    This was depicting a true story from 1970, the characters, sets and wardrobe were not consistent. Part of what makes history is, well, history. This story should have been told in the timeframe it actually happened in. The idea of a segregated prom being integrated was there, but the reality of the time period was not. The highschool and the students were right out of the early 2000's. When they were at school it was like a Disney made for TV movie, then all of a sudden the parents would show up and then we were in 1970?! It was all quite confusing. If the history were honored, the bravery and courage of the students would have all had been honored, instead it was more of a caricature.
